Elizabeth Quigg of Stouffville, ON, has been elected as Chair of the Canadian Para-Equestrian Committee (CPEC) for the 2013-2014 term.

In fulfilling the roles of chef d’équipe of the Canadian Para-Equestrian Team and the chair of the Para-Equestrian Canada High Performance Committee since 2005, Quigg has a strong background in para-equestrian sport. In addition to her experience with para-dressage, Quigg was also the chef d’équipe of the Canadian Olympic Dressage Team in 1996 and Ontario’s Young Rider Dressage Team from 1997 to 2002.

“I am honoured to be voted in as Chair of ParaEquestrian Canada and trust I can provide leadership so that we continue to develop the sport, in Canada and with our team internationally,” said Quigg. “I would like to thank Jane James, our past-chair, for all her efforts and support.”
